Quotes:

Billie Joe (talking about making the 21 Guns music video): I just saw the 'Public Enemies' movie and I was like, 'I know how they do that!'

Mike: Everyone around us was wearing goggles, except for us. That made us feel good.

Tre (asked if he would play naked on stage): I'll get naked with you backstage. Turn these cameras off!

And, they introduced their video. After, Jordin Sparks was in front of them, and Tre said, "Awesome!" and they host said, "Do you know she hasn't been alive since before you guys started the band?" or something. It was funny because it made them feel old, bahaha.
